What affects the price

When you get a quote for landscaping, the final number depends on a few moving parts. The total square footage of your yard is the biggest factor, followed by the specific types of plants, hardscaping materials, or irrigation systems you choose. If your property requires significant grading, clearing away heavy debris, or accessibility challenges for our equipment, those tasks add labor hours. How can I define my garden beds with stone edging?

Stone landscaping edging provides a clean, defined border for your garden beds in Palm Bay. Professionals can install various types of stone, from large natural rocks to smaller, more uniform pieces. This material is durable and blends well with natural surroundings. It helps keep mulch and soil contained, giving your yard a polished look. Call for a quote on installing stone edging.

What are the benefits of using landscaping stones?

Landscaping stones add both aesthetic appeal and practical benefits to yards in Palm Bay. They can be used for pathways, decorative accents, or as a base for larger features like fire pits. Stones help with drainage and can suppress weed growth when used as ground cover. They also require less maintenance than mulch or plants. What are the options for metal landscape edging?

Metal landscape edging offers a sleek and modern look for yards in Palm Bay. Materials like steel or aluminum are durable and resist corrosion. They create clean lines between lawns, garden beds, and pathways. This type of edging is low-maintenance and can withstand harsh weather conditions.
